The University of Missouri at St. Louis is developing the St. Louis Virtual City Project (www.umsl.edu/virtualstl). It offers a virtual exploration of that city's streets in the mid-1800's along with readings about Dred Scott's trials leading to the Supreme Court case that made slavery legal in all the territories. Over time the Internet is making it less necessary to actually travel to a museum that could be a great distance from your home to experience their collection.
